Rabbit MQ 是建立在强大的Erlang OTP平台上,因此安装Rabbit MQ的前提是安装Erlang。(在官网自行选择版本)
打开otp_win64_22.1.exe,傻瓜式安装,一直下一步完成
将%ERLANG_HOME%\bin加入到path中
打开命令行,输入erl,显示版本号
打开rabbitmq-server-3.8.0.exe,傻瓜式安装,一直下一步完成
rabbitmq_managemen是管理后台的插件,我们要开启这个插件才能通过浏览器访问登录页面
cd D:\develop\RabbitMQ\rabbitmq_server-3.7.16\sbin d: rabbitmq-plugins enable rabbitmq_management打开命令行,输入rabbitmqctl status,出现以下图说明安装成功,并且已经启动,运行正常
打开浏览器访问:http://localhost:15672,账号密码默认都是guest
创建用户:rabbitmqctl.bat add_user wangxiaomeng 123456
授权角色:rabbitmqctl.bat set_user_tags wangxiaomeng administrator
删除角色:rabbitmqctl.bat delete_user guest
修改密码:rabbitmqctl.bat change_password wangxiaomeng newpassword
上面添加的wangxiaomeng这个用户虽然是administrator角色,但是没有操作virtual hosts的权限,所以需要进行授权,如下: 此时java项目就可以连接上此RabbitMQ了。